D-STAR OPERATION <BASIC>
"TO" (Destination) setting (Continued)
D
The "Your Call Sign" memory stores the programmed
"UR" (destination) call sign.
When you select an individual station call sign for the
"TO" (Destination) setting using "Your Call Sign," a gate-
way call can be made.
When you call the destination through a gateway, the
signal is automatically sent to the last repeater that the
station accessed.
So, even if you don't know where the station is, you can
make a call.
NOTE: If the repeater, set to "FROM" (Access Re-
peater) has no Gateway call sign, you cannot make
a gateway call.
